The process of removing harmful chemicals from soil, air, or water is known as remediation. This typically involves techniques such as soil washing, air scrubbing, or water filtration to clean up pollutants and restore environmental quality. Various methods can be used depending on the type and extent of contamination.

When you put a bottle in hot water, the heat causes the air inside to expand, pushing some of the air out of the bottle. When the bottle is then inverted and placed in cold water, the air inside rapidly contracts, creating lower pressure inside. This lower pressure causes the surrounding water to be drawn up into the bottle to equalize the pressure, resulting in the water rising up the pipe.

The Clean Water Act and the Clean Air Act were created to help clean up the air and water from pollution. The Clean Air Act was passed in 1970 and the Clean Water Act followed in 1972.

No, not all the air is used up when something burns in the air. The burning process consumes oxygen from the air, but not all of it. There is still plenty of other gases in the air, such as nitrogen.
Sound speeds up when it goes into water from air. Sound travels much faster in water than in air.
